G4388 προτίθεμαι
Strong's Greek Concordance · 3 KJV occurrences
προτίθεμαι
protíthemai
Definition
to place before, i.e. (for oneself) to exhibit; (to oneself) to propose (determine)
KJV Renderings
purpose, set forth
KJV Verses (3)
- Romans 1:13Now I would not have you ignorant, brethren, that oftentimes I purposed to come unto you, (but was let hitherto,) that I might have some fruit among you also, even as among other Gentiles.
- Romans 3:25Whom God hath set forth to be a propitiation through faith in his blood, to declare his righteousness for the remission of sins that are past, through the forbearance of God;
- Ephesians 1:9Having made known unto us the mystery of his will, according to his good pleasure which he hath purposed in himself:
